What Is HVAC SEO and Why Does It Matter More Than Other Marketing Channels?
HVAC SEO means building your online presence – website, Google Business Profile, local citations, and content – so you show up at the top when homeowners search for heating and cooling services in Suffolk Virginia. What sets it apart from most other marketing channels is simple: it reaches people actively looking to hire, not people being interrupted while scrolling social media or driving past a billboard.
Someone typing “AC repair near me” or “furnace replacement Suffolk Virginia” is ready to act. They are not comparing options casually – they need service and they are looking right now. That intent gap matters enormously. While paid ads can target similar searches, they disappear the moment your budget runs out. SEO builds momentum. A page ranking well today keeps generating leads months or years later, with far lower cost than continuous ad spend.
There is another practical reason to prioritize SEO in Suffolk Virginia: your competition is already doing it. In most local markets, the top organic results and Google’s Local Pack pull the lion’s share of clicks. If you are not visible there, those customers are calling your competitors instead.

The Four Pillars of Effective HVAC SEO in Suffolk Virginia
Effective SEO for HVAC companies in Suffolk Virginia requires more than isolated tactics. It’s a system where four interconnected components strengthen each other.
1. Technical SEO Foundation
Your website must function properly for search engines to rank it. Google needs to crawl and index your pages without obstacles. For HVAC contractors, common technical problems include mobile page speed issues (critical since most emergency calls come from phones), duplicate content spread across service area pages, incorrect canonical tag implementation, and weak internal linking structure.
2. On-Page SEO and Service Page Architecture
HVAC websites in Suffolk Virginia perform better when each service has its own dedicated page. A single catch-all “Services” section doesn’t cut it from an SEO standpoint. Build separate pages for AC installation, AC repair, furnace maintenance, ductwork, heat pumps – each one written for how customers actually search. Specificity is what search engines reward.
The difference between pages that rank and pages that don’t comes down to substance. This means answering the questions customers have: Which equipment brands do you work with? What does the installation process involve? What should I budget and expect in terms of timing? Pages that provide real answers consistently outperform keyword-focused alternatives.
3. Local SEO and Google Business Profile Optimization in Suffolk Virginia
Local search is where HVAC marketing delivers the highest return. The Google Local Pack – the map results that appear for local searches – is where most customers look first. Getting there requires a properly configured Google Business Profile, accurate NAP data (name, address, phone) in online directories, consistent customer reviews, and service area information that reflects your actual territory.
Reviews matter more than many HVAC companies realize. Google tracks both volume and freshness. A company sitting on 200 old reviews loses visibility to competitors who collect new ones regularly. We integrate review collection into every HVAC marketing strategy because the impact is immediate and measurable.
4. Authority Building Through Content and Links
Domain authority grows from two sources: content that actually helps people and links from reputable websites. For HVAC companies in Suffolk Virginia, helpful content means addressing what homeowners search for – why an AC unit blows warm air, how often filters need changing, the difference between heat pumps and conventional systems.
Link building in HVAC looks different than in retail or publishing. Local business directories, partnerships with plumbers and electricians, community sponsorships, and mentions in local news outlets are natural link sources within the HVAC industry.

HVAC Digital Marketing Beyond SEO: Where Search Fits in the Full Picture
SEO forms the backbone of HVAC marketing in Suffolk Virginia, but the strongest results come from coordinating multiple channels. When these channels align, your budget stretches further and each tactic amplifies the others.
Google Local Services Ads
LSAs sit above standard search ads and carry Google’s Guaranteed badge – a signal that matters to homeowners evaluating contractors. Unlike traditional pay-per-click, you pay only for qualified leads, not clicks. For HVAC services, this model pairs well with SEO efforts. While organic rankings develop, LSAs deliver immediate inquiries and build credibility.
Pay-Per-Click Advertising
Google Ads competition for HVAC keywords drives costs higher than many industries. Terms like “AC repair ” or “HVAC installation” run $15 to $50+ per click in established markets. PPC makes sense when you’re filling a seasonal surge or targeting services where organic visibility hasn’t yet materialized. The key is disciplined account management – negative keywords and conversion tracking keep costs aligned with your service margins.
Social Media for HVAC Companies
Social platforms perform better as a trust tool than a lead generator for most HVAC businesses. Use Facebook and Instagram to share maintenance guides, project photos, seasonal tips, and customer testimonials. The real value appears over time – reinforcing your brand and encouraging repeat calls from past clients rather than producing immediate volume.
Email Marketing and Maintenance Plan Nurturing
Maintenance plan customers represent something most businesses lack – an established, recurring revenue base you already own. Emailing these customers with seasonal reminders, priority booking options, and referral rewards generates strong returns. It remains one of the most underused profit channels in the HVAC industry.
Reputation Management
Stars and review count influence both search visibility and visitor conversion rates. A contractor with 4.8 stars across 300 reviews converts significantly better than one with 3.9 stars and 40 reviews. Effective reputation work means requesting reviews from satisfied customers, replying thoughtfully to criticism, and keeping tabs on what’s said about your business online.

Common HVAC SEO Mistakes That Kill Results
We’ve worked with enough HVAC companies to recognize patterns in how they miss opportunities. Several of these missteps are surprisingly common, even among agencies that should know better.
Service Area Pages Built Without Real Local Content
Spinning out 50 identical pages where you swap city names is outdated. Google treats this as a low-quality signal now. Pages that rank well in local search include details that matter to residents – specific neighborhoods, neighborhood-specific information, and content written for actual people in that area. We develop location pages methodically, ensuring each one reflects the market it targets.
Poor Mobile Experience
The majority of HVAC searches come from phones. A website that crawls on mobile or looks broken on smaller screens loses leads before anyone even finds your number. For most homeowners looking for HVAC help, the phone experience is the main one.
Dormant Google Business Profiles
Setting up a profile once and leaving it alone costs you rankings. Profiles that get regular updates – fresh posts, current photos, responses to customer questions, accurate services – consistently outrank stale ones. Google’s algorithm favors activity, so your profile needs consistent updates.
Assuming All Review Sources Have the Same Impact
Review platforms don’t carry equal weight for HVAC businesses. Google reviews directly influence local search visibility. Yelp carries regional importance. HomeAdvisor and Angi shape how leads flow from those platforms. A focused strategy starts with Google, then strategically builds on others where your market is active.
Google Ads Spending Without Real Conversion Data
Running paid search while blind to which keywords drive calls and which calls convert to jobs is wasteful. We routinely find HVAC companies dumping budget into ads with no way to measure profitability by keyword or campaign. Without conversion tracking, you’re guessing at what actually works.

Myths and Facts About HVAC SEO
Myth: SEO Takes Too Long to Be Worth It for HVAC
Fact: While it is true that SEO is not instant, most HVAC companies see measurable improvement in rankings and traffic within 60 to 90 days when the work is done correctly. More importantly, the leads generated by strong organic rankings cost significantly less over time than paid advertising leads, which makes the patience worthwhile economically.
Myth: We Already Have a Website, So We’re Fine
Fact: Having a website and having an effective one are completely different things. The majority of HVAC websites we audit have serious technical issues, thin content, no proper local SEO structure, and no conversion optimization. A website that is not ranking and not converting is not a marketing asset – it is a digital business card that almost nobody sees.
Myth: Google Ads Are Enough Without SEO
Fact: Google Ads can generate immediate leads, but they do not build equity. The moment you stop paying, the leads stop. Companies that rely exclusively on PPC are also at the mercy of rising click costs in an increasingly competitive HVAC advertising market. The healthiest HVAC marketing strategies use paid advertising to supplement organic SEO, not replace it.
Myth: Word of Mouth Is All We Need
Fact: Word of mouth is valuable, but it has a ceiling and a serious vulnerability: when the economy slows, people move, or customers age out of your service area, referral networks shrink. More critically, even customers who receive a referral will Google your company before calling. If what they find is thin or underwhelming, they may choose someone else. Your digital presence validates your word-of-mouth reputation.

Industry Trends Shaping HVAC SEO Right Now
The digital marketing landscape for HVAC is not static. Several trends are actively reshaping what effective SEO looks like in this space.
AI-Powered Search and Answer Engines
Google’s AI Overviews, Bing Copilot, and AI answer engines like ChatGPT and Perplexity are changing how people find service businesses. Content that is structured to answer specific questions clearly and directly is now more important than ever. HVAC companies whose websites contain genuinely helpful, well-organized information are increasingly being cited in AI-generated answers – a new source of brand exposure that did not exist previously.
Voice Search and Conversational Queries
Voice searches tend to be longer and more conversational than typed searches. “What HVAC company is open near me right now” is a voice search. Optimizing for natural language queries and ensuring your business information is accurate across platforms positions you well for this growing search behavior.
Zero-Click Searches and Knowledge Panels
An increasing share of Google searches result in zero clicks because the answer appears directly in the search results. For HVAC companies, this makes Google Business Profile optimization even more critical – if your profile contains accurate hours, services, photos, and reviews, searchers may contact you directly from the search results without ever visiting your website. This is not a threat to your marketing; it is an opportunity if your profile is properly developed.
Hyperlocal Targeting
Search behavior for HVAC services is becoming increasingly local and specific. Queries targeting specific neighborhoods, ZIP codes, and even subdivision names are growing. HVAC companies that develop genuinely hyperlocal content and citation profiles will increasingly outperform those relying on broad metro-level optimization.
